Il est possible de rajouter les formulaire de recherche natif de WordPress en dur dans un des fichiers de votre thème si vos zones de Widget ne vous conviennent pas.

Ajouter pour cela le code suivant à l'endroit souhaitez, dans le fichier header.php par exemple si vous souhaitez ajouter le champs de recherche WordPress dans l'en-tête de votre site.

<form method="get" id="searchform" action="<?php bloginfo('home'); ?>/">
  <div><input type="text" size="18" value="<?php echo wp_specialchars($s, 1); ?>" name="s" id="s" />
    <input type="submit" id="searchsubmit" value="Search" class="btn" />
  </div>
</form>

Certains thème incluent un fichier searchform.php qui est le template du formulaire de recherche, si vous l'avez dans votre thème, vous pouvez ajouter directement :

<?php include (TEMPLATEPATH . '/searchform.php'); ?>

Si vous avez redesigné searchform.php dans un thème enfant, n'oubliez pas de pointer le chemin de vos fichiers vers le répertoire du thème enfant en remplacant TEMPLATEPATH par STYLESHEETPATH 

 

0 réponses

Laisser un commentaire

Participez-vous à la discussion?
N'hésitez pas à contribuer!

Laisser un commentaire

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ont indiqués avec *

Ce site utilise Akismet pour réduire les indésirables. En savoir plus sur comment les données de vos commentaires sont utilisées.